This plant operates using natural gas as its primary fuel source, which is abundant in the region due to Qatar&#8217;s extensive natural gas reserves. As part of the country&#8217;s strategy to diversify its energy production and maintain a reliable power supply, Ras Laffan A plays a crucial role in supporting the national grid, catering to both residential and industrial energy demands.<\/p>\n<p>The power plant employs a combined cycle gas turbine (CCGT) technology, which is known for its high efficiency and low emissions relative to other fossil fuel-based power generation methods. In a CCGT system, gas turbines generate electricity, while the waste heat produced during this process is utilized to produce steam that drives a steam turbine for additional electricity generation. This combined approach not only maximizes energy output but also minimizes fuel consumption, making the plant an environmentally friendlier option within the fossil fuel sector.<\/p>\n<p>Natural gas, as a fuel type, offers several advantages.
